A community-focused care provider in Swindon seeks an Events & Community Coordinator to enrich residents' lives through meaningful events. The role involves organising events, supporting residents, and building community relationships.

Candidates should be friendly, organised, and creative, with experience in events or marketing.

Salary ranges from Β£13.00 to Β£14.00 per hour depending on experience, with flexible hours of 24 to 36 per week.
